Analysis
Cuba recorded 50.9% for percentage of enrolment in early childhood education programmes in in 2024.
That represents a change of down 2.1% on the previous year and up 0.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, percentage of enrolment in early childhood education programmes in in Cuba peaked at 52.4% in 2013 and was at its lowest, 49.3%, in 2010.
That places Cuba 90th out of 154 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
